The Department for Infrastructure and Transport (DIT) has diverse responsibilities for transport systems and services, infrastructure planning and provision within South Australia.

Duties
The Manager, Digital Channels is responsible for providing high level leadership to a team of staff. The role is accountable for leading and delivering on a range of initiatives across all digital platforms that contribute to improvement of customer information and experience.

This role leads the critical planning and development of best practice digital channel strategies or products and execution of that strategy to improve customer information and experience and is responsible for establishing, maintaining and leveraging strategic networks, internally and externally and delivering digital innovation programs/projects.

Requirements
Tertiary qualifications in business/marketing/IT or related discipline.

Customer centric mindset with a proven track record of delivering significant change which improves business effectiveness optimising customer journey across a variety of digital channels.
